Inclusion Criteria

patient willing for Trial.

patient of age group 18-70 yrs

Pain and stiffness over affected shoulder.

Inability to do Daily routine work.

Exclusion Criteria

patients not willing for trial or refuses to give their informed consent.

patient below 18 years and above 70 years.

patients having joint disorder(viz RA,Osteoarthritis Gouty arthritis ) or some other metabolic disorder.

Uncontrolled diabetis mellitus

Recent history of fracture/dislocation manipulation / immobilisation/ surgery of affected shoulder joint

Patient having congenital or acquired deformity ( cubitus varus ,cubitus valgus etc) in the affected shoulder joint.

Patient suffering from anaemia, endocrinal disorder, hypertension,cardiac disorder,TB, pregnant women

Patient on long term steroids for any disease

Patient with h/o acute trauma to the shoulder, head injury,chest injury spine injury,pelvic injury,severe haemorrhage

Insane, mentally unstable, unconscious,or semiconscious, severely ill and debilitated patients or patient having h/o seizures

Patient with h/o or ongoing malignancy or chemotherapy or radiotherapy

Presence of any local infection sinuses or skin diseases on the proposed Agnikarma or marma chikitsa site

Patient with peripheral vascular disease, peripheral neuropathy, Post polio paralysis or cerebral palsy on the affected side.
